Electronic musician from The Netherlands. Bass player. Synth Mechanic. Beat Chemist. Glitchmeister. ElektronHead. Eternal piano practise. Filter funky orbit. Microjazz. MaschineBeats. Robot soul. FM Jazz. Strange fish. Storm & Gaia.
No results found